Ipswich Town U18s 2-0 Liverpool U18s - Match Report Fri 03rd Feb 2023 20:59 Rio Morgan’s two first-half goals saw Ipswich Town’s U18s to a superb 2-0 FA Youth Cup victory over Liverpool at Portman Road and into the quarter-finals where they will host West Ham United. Morgan gave the Blues the lead in the eighth minute, then hit a second just before the break, while the Reds came closest to scoring in the second half when Town keeper Woody Williamson saved skipper Terence Miles’s penalty |
